The Problem: Imitation Over Authenticity
Many brands face pressure to conform to trends and viral formats, but imitating others rarely forms genuine connections. When voice and messaging feel inconsistent, followers may question your authenticity and hesitate to engage. In an environment marked by rapid change and fleeting content, building and sustaining trust is an ongoing challenge best met with transparency and consistency.

Defining Your Brand Voice
Establish norms and values at the heart of your communication. Brand voice isn’t just about word choice—it’s the attitude and purpose behind everything you share. Whether your posts are casual or professional, humorous or earnest, remain true to your values across posts, channels, and campaigns.

Work with your team to draft a brand communication guide outlining do’s, don’ts, and preferred content types. This clarity supports confidence and reduces the urge to copy competitors or jump on fleeting trends.

Transparency Fosters Loyalty
Consistency and openness earn trust. When your audience feels they understand your motivations, and you acknowledge errors or changes proactively, engagement deepens. Being responsive to comments and direct messages shows you value feedback. Avoid over-polished or scripted responses—genuine conversation is far more impactful.

Share your process, behind-the-scenes updates, and customer testimonials to reinforce credibility. Communicate openly about challenges or missteps, and frame these moments as learning experiences. This approach not only humanises your brand but also encourages followers to connect in more meaningful ways.

Adaptive Authenticity: Balancing Change and Consistency
Your brand voice should remain flexible while holding true to core principles. Adapt your content formats or topics as needed, but always within a defined purpose. Regularly review analytics and feedback to guide your evolution, and don’t shy away from refreshing your messaging if it strengthens your connection with your audience.

Remember: Trust is earned through consistent actions, not quick fixes. Approaches may vary by sector, but genuine interaction builds the foundation for success.
